Navigating Modifiers

Once we click into Modifiers, this is the page that we will see. If you have multiple revenue centers, your change will affect all revenue centers.
 
Group is listed by type of modifier. Here we can see one group of modifiers is for temperature, another for the type of salad dressing, and so on. You can have as many of these modifiers as you would like and can add a modifier by clicking the ADD MODIFIER GROUP button to the right.
 
When you click into one of the modifier groups, you will see the options associated with the selected group. In this example, we see that Temperature has been clicked on. This opens up the options within this group. Here the modifier option can be named, and should there be an up-charge, we can add that in as unit price.
 
If we were to click into "Force Modifier", this is the menu that would pop up. For example, if someone is going to order a baked potato, they then get the choice to dictate how they want the potato. The force modifier will allow for optional choices. "Modifier for the modifier".
 
To the left of the Force Modifier is the Printers button. When clicked, this it will open up the Printer settings pop-up. From here you are able to select different revenue center printers. Once you click on a revenue center, it will show all available printers in the center. This is the printer assignment for the modifier. For example, if a patron were to order grilled chicken on their salad, the salad goes to the salad station, but the grilled chicken would go to the grill printer.
 
The two buttons to the far right will allow you to look at the history of the modifier or delete it completely. Once the modifier is deleted you can not retrieve it.
 
When you click into a modifier group, you will also notice that the settings button appears with another printer's button next to it. While the printer's button here may look similar, it is for the entire group, not just one modifier.
 
In Settings, you can change the mod group name and control how it is displayed.
  • Display modifier name on guest receipt means that the itemized receipt will show the modification
  • Combine with menu item price will combine an up-charge for mod to the price of the menu item
  • Display group name on kitchen slip will display the group name, as well as what mode was selected. For example, if this were to be toggled to on, the kitchen receipt would read: Steak > Temperature > Medium Rare. If this setting is toggled off, it would show Steak > Medium Rare.
  • Display group in customer online ordering will allow customers who are ordering online to see the group name or just see the modification options.
If any changes are made be sure to save them.
